Lebanese women's football club


Eleven Football Pro (Arabic: نادي أيليفين فوتبول برو), or simply EFP, is a women's football club based in Zouk Mosbeh, Lebanon, section of the homonymous sports academy.[1] Founded in 2019, they compete in the Lebanese Women's Football League and have won one Lebanese Women's FA Cup.

History

Eleven Football Pro were founded in 2019. In 2019–20, their debut season, EFP came third in the league, after losing 4–2 to SAS in the final matchday of the season.[2] They won their first trophy in 2021, winning the 2020–21 Lebanese Women's FA Cup final after beating BFA on penalties.[3]
